Why AI Is at the Core of Modern Smart Homes

AI plays a pivotal role in transforming homes into smarter, more efficient environments. From learning your daily routines to predicting your preferences, AI devices create a seamless living experience.

Key AI technologies powering the smart home movement include:

  • Machine Learning (ML): Enabling devices to adapt to user behaviors.

  • Natural Language Processing (NLP): Allowing smart speakers to understand and respond to voice commands more effectively.

  • Computer Vision: Enhancing security systems and enabling smart cleaning robots to learn and adapt to their environment.

Smart Home Adoption in the USA, UK, and Canada

As more consumers adopt smart technologies, the number of AI-powered devices in homes continues to rise.

  • USA: Over 68% of US households now own at least one smart device. The most popular devices? Smart thermostats and voice assistants, making daily tasks more convenient.

  • UK: By 2024, 52% of UK homes had integrated smart devices. Smart lighting and home security systems are particularly in demand.

  • Canada: With 43% of Canadian homes adopting smart technologies, there’s a strong focus on energy efficiency and remote access to household systems.

1. AI Smart Thermostats: Perfecting Climate Control

AI-powered thermostats, such as Google Nest and Ecobee SmartThermostat, learn your daily schedule and adjust temperatures based on your preferences. They can even adjust the settings based on weather forecasts, helping you save up to 15% on your annual energy bill.

Features:

  • Self-programming schedules

  • Voice control with Alexa or Google Assistant

  • Remote access via mobile apps

2. AI-Powered Home Security Systems: Enhanced Protection

Modern security systems like Arlo, Ring, and SimpliSafe use AI to recognize faces, detect unusual activity, and send real-time alerts. These systems integrate seamlessly with smart locks and video doorbells to provide comprehensive home protection.

Innovations:

  • Real-time alerts triggered by AI motion detection

  • Object/person classification for better security accuracy

  • Integration with smart home hubs for easy control

4. AI Robot Vacuums: The Future of Cleaning smart home product trends 2025

Robot vacuums like the Roborock S8 MaxV and iRobot Roomba use vision AI and LiDAR technology to navigate obstacles, clean efficiently, and learn the best cleaning routes. These vacuums offer a more personalized cleaning experience, saving you time and effort.

Benefits:

  • Scheduled or on-demand cleaning

  • Dirt detection zones for better performance

  • Voice control and app-based management

5. Smart Lighting: Personalized Ambiance

With smart lighting systems like Philips Hue and LIFX, your home can adapt its lighting to match your mood and needs. These systems can change colors based on the time of day or automatically adjust when you enter a room.

Use Cases:

  • Circadian rhythm lighting for better sleep

  • Motion-based activation for convenience

  • Scene presets (work, relax, sleep) for different activities

The Future of AI in Home Energy Management

AI is also revolutionizing how we manage energy at home. Devices like Sense Energy Monitor and Emporia Vue track your household’s energy consumption, offering suggestions to reduce waste and lower costs.

Key Features:

  • Real-time monitoring of energy usage

  • Predictive alerts for energy consumption spikes

  • Integration with solar panels for eco-friendly homes

Privacy and Security in AI-Powered Homes

With the growing number of smart devices in homes, privacy remains a critical concern. Consumers are increasingly demanding devices that offer strong privacy protections, such as local processing (edge AI), end-to-end encryption, and clear privacy policies.

Look for devices with ISO/IEC 27001 certification and GDPR-compliant practices to ensure your data is protected.

Setting Up Your Smart Home Ecosystem

Setting up your smart home is easier than ever, but a thoughtful approach will ensure a seamless experience.

  • Start with a Hub: Choose a Matter-certified hub or voice assistant to manage your devices.

  • Expand Gradually: Begin with essential devices like lighting, security, and energy monitoring.

  • Update Regularly: Keep your devices up to date with the latest firmware for optimal security.
